What is a principal job position?

A principal is a senior leadership role in educational institutions, typically responsible for overseeing school operations, curriculum implementation, and staff management. The position often requires a master's degree in education or administration, along with relevant experience and leadership skills.

What jobs do principals do?

Principals are school administrators responsible for managing the overall operation of a school, including overseeing staff, implementing policies, managing budgets, and ensuring a safe learning environment. They often work closely with teachers, students, parents, and district officials, and typically hold a master's degree in education or administration along with a valid certification. Their work schedule generally follows the school calendar, with additional hours for meetings and planning.

Where do principals make the most money?

Principals typically earn the highest salaries in large, urban school districts and private schools, where budgets are larger and administrative pay scales are higher. Factors such as experience, education level, and school size also influence salary levels, with some districts offering additional compensation for certifications or specialized skills.
